## By ID or parent_url

> **Group:** Channel APIs

Use this when you need: **By ID or parent_url**.

## Usage

```javascript
import { NeynarAPIClient, Configuration } from "@neynar/nodejs-sdk";

const client = new NeynarAPIClient(
  new Configuration({ apiKey: "YOUR_NEYNAR_API_KEY" })
);

const res = await client.lookupChannel({
  id: "example", // Channel ID for the channel being queried
  // type: "value",
  // viewerFid: 123,
});
console.log(res);
```

## Parameters

| Parameter      | Type                      | Required | Description                                     |
|----------------|---------------------------|----------|-------------------------------------------------|
| `id`           | `string`                 | ✅       | Channel ID for the channel being queried       |
| `type`         | `LookupChannelTypeEnum`  | ❌       | -                                               |
| `viewerFid`   | `number`                 | ❌       | -                                               |
